Free Pattern: Easy charm quilt

April 9, 2009 by Scarlett Burroughs

Image from Quilt Taffy

Image from Quilt Taffy

Corie of Quilt Taffy blog is sharing her original pattern for this pretty quilt. Directions are given for twin and queen sizes. Get the pattern.
